Step-by-step explanation:

The inverse of a matrix A = \left[\begin{array}{ccc}a&b\\c&d\\\end{array}\right] is

A^{-1} = \frac{1}{ad-bc} \left[\begin{array}{ccc}d&-b\\-c&a\\\end{array}\right]

If ad - bc = 0 then the matrix has no inverse

A = \left[\begin{array}{ccc}11&-5\\3&-1\\\end{array}\right]

ad - bc = (11 × - 1) - (- 5 × 3) = - 11 - (- 15) = - 11 + 15 = 4 , then

A^{-1} = \frac{1}{4} \left[\begin{array}{ccc}-1&3\\-5&11\\\end{array}\right] = \left[\begin{array}{ccc}-0.25&0.75\\-1.25&2.75\\\end{array}\right]
